My floor feels dry to the touch after a leak. Is it actually dry?

No. 'Dry to the touch' is a surface condition only. Structural drying in Laurens requires achieving a psychrometric standard of 40 Grains Per Pound (GPP) of dry air at 70°F. Moisture trapped within flooring substrates, subfloors, and wall cavities creates vapor pressure, driving water into adjacent materials. We use penetrating moisture meters to verify GPP compliance throughout the affected assembly, preventing secondary damage and mold growth in Laurens Village Center homes.

How long do I have before mold starts growing from water damage?

The microbial growth window for Category 2 water is 48-72 hours from the initial intrusion. By 2026, insurance carriers and public health standards consider mitigation initiated after this window a failure to meet the IICRC S500 Standard of Care. This liability shift means delayed response can turn a simple water damage claim into a complex mold remediation project, often impacting coverage. Immediate action is a clinical requirement, not just a recommendation.

My insurance says I have 'grey water' damage. What does that mean, and how does it affect my claim?

Category 2 'Grey Water' contains significant contamination from sources like washing machines or dishwashers, requiring more aggressive biocidal treatment than clean water. This classification impacts the scope and pricing of the approved claim in Xactimate. Proactively, NY insurers now offer a 5-8% premium credit for IoT leak sensors (e.g., Moen Flo). These devices provide instant alerts for leaks, often changing a Category 2 loss into a minor Category 1 event, significantly reducing damage and claim complexity.
